
“Milan” club is still planning to add “Juventus” striker Dusan Vlahovic to its ranks. This was reported by Euro-football.ru.
Club representatives have been working on adding the Serbian player to the squad for several weeks and have been in constant contact with his agents. However, implementing this agreement will not be easy, as Dusan Vlahovic's salary is considered very high according to Serie A standards.
Nevertheless, according to renowned journalist Matteo Moretto, the “Milan” management is not rushing in negotiations and is confident that the agreement will be successfully concluded. “Juventus” is planning to part ways with Dusan Vlahovic this summer.
The reason is that his current contract expires at the end of next year, and no agreement has been reached regarding a new contract. The 25-year-old player may have the opportunity to work again with head coach Massimiliano Allegri at “Milan”.
They previously worked together at “Juventus”. Therefore, Vlahovic's move to “Milan” could be beneficial for both parties.
Negotiations are still ongoing.
